ECONOMIC AND CONCEPTUAL ASPECTS OF INFORMATION SECURITY IN THE XXI CENTURY

Abstract: Computer systems and networks are one of the highest technological products of humanity. Apart from all the advantages they offer, they also have a number of disadvantages. The problem of information security (IS) is extremely important for the security agencies in the Republic of Bulgaria. The widespread entry of information and communication technologies into the daily activities of people, economic operators and society at large, combined with the use of a wide range of high-tech innovations, is also changing the way society as a whole functions, as a particularly important aspect in the functioning of this new digital Economy plays the security of information as its basis and key component. Security issues have accompanied mankind since the beginning of its existence. The problem of economic security has never existed on its own account; it has always been one of the main tasks of the state. Economic security has a direct impact on the position of the state and its role in global economic and political processes. National economic inter-ests provide the basis of any strategy for economic security. Formulating an exemplary model of a strategy for economic security of the Republic of Bulgaria gives grounds to define the goals, objectives and structure of the economy. Its devel-opment will contribute to the establishment and maintenance of a high level of economic security of the Bulgarian state in the context of globalization and its implementation will reflect and generate a purposeful foreign and domestic policy in various sectors of the economy as a whole. The article examines two main strategies for the economic security of the state, as well as basic principles of an exemplary model of a strategy for economic security of the Republic of Bulgaria.
